Lake Lease Litigation Agreement Completed

The Canyon Lake POA has executed a settlement with EVMWD, in the pending litigation in Riverside Superior Court (Case No. RIC 1503428).

The settlement is contingent on the Court granting class certification, for settlement purposes only, of all “Lakefront Owners” as defined in the settlement agreement. Below is a summary of the major points of the settlement:

The Settlement will be effective after 10 days from the date the Court grants final approval of class certification and class settlement, provided neither CLPOA nor EVMWD exercise an option to cancel the Settlement within that time.

As of the effective date of the Settlement, EVMWD will approve all Shoreline Improvements existing as of March 26, 2019, regardless whether EVMWD believes such Shoreline Improvements are permissible under the Lake Lease.

Going forward, Shoreline Owners will need approval from both CLPOA and EVMWD to make any “Material Change or Construction of New Shoreline Improvement,” (as that term is defined in the Settlement) and to execute a “License Agreement” (the form of which is attached to the Settlement) to be recorded against the requesting Shoreline Owner’s property, as originally intended by the Lake Lease.

CLPOA and EVMWD agree to dismiss all claims against each other in this action, pursuant to a mutual release and waiver of CC § 1542.

CLPOA and EVMWD to bear their own costs relative to this action.

CLPOA and EVMWD agree the boundary of the real property leased by CLPOA pursuant to the Lake Lease is as described in the survey, incorporated into the Settlement Agreement as Attachment 2.

After judgment is entered in this matter, an abstract of judgment will be recorded against all Lakefront Lots. CLPOA and EVMWD will equally share the costs of recording such abstracts of judgment, so future purchasers have constructive notice of the Shoreline Improvements that have been approved by EVMWD pursuant to the Settlement, as well as the required process for future Shoreline Improvements.

Free Junior Tennis Clinics

A new introductory junior tennis clinic designed to teach children the sport of tennis takes place Wednesday for children ages 6 to 16.  Canyon Lake children are invited to participate in the free clinic where the emphasis will be on enjoyment and learning basic strokes.

Clinics will be taught by Tennis Pro Brien Sullivan and will take place every Wednesday at 3:00 p.m. on Courts 1 and 2. No reservations are required, so participants just need to show up.

L.A. Guns Concert set for April

1980s metal sensation, L.A. Guns, will perform at the Canyon Lake POA’s next Concerts at the Lodge series on April 25. Tickets are now on sale.

L.A. Guns was formed in 1983 by guitar player Tracii Guns and, then unknown singer, Axl Rose on lead vocals. The team of Guns and, former Girl singer, Phil Lewis have sold 6.5 million records. Albums included 1988’s L.A. Guns and 1990’s Cocked and Loaded, both of which were certified Gold. The current lineup features founding member, and lead guitar player, Guns, who has reunited with Lewis on vocals, along with Shane Fitzgibbon on drums, Johnny Martin on bass and Ace Von Johnson on guitar.

Debby Gagnon named Fiesta Day Grand Marshal

The Fiesta Day Committee is proud to present the Grand Marshal title to Debby Gagnon, the long-time owner of Pack, Wrap and Post in the Town Center.

“Part of why I fell in love with Canyon Lake is because we are Small Town USA,” Debby said. “You can get involved in this community and, if you want to put in the time, you can make a difference.”

And that is what Debby has done – as a resident, as a business owner and as an organizer of numerous community events. She has lived in Canyon Lake since 1986.

At least twice she has been named “Volunteer of the Year” (2009 and 2012) by the Canyon Lake Chamber of Commerce.
